While many cruisers eagerly disembark to explore each port, there's an often-overlooked opportunity that can elevate your vacation experience—choosing to stay onboard while the ship is docked. Whether you’ve already visited a port before, prefer a more relaxed day, or simply want to enjoy the ship’s amenities at your own pace, staying onboard can be a fantastic option. Here’s why skipping port days might just be one of your best cruise decisions! I personally took advantage of this our last cruise when we stopped at Nassau. We have been here several times so decided to indulge in the empty ship feeling VIP!
1. Enjoy a Practically Empty Ship
When the majority of passengers head ashore, the ship transforms into a peaceful retreat. With fewer people on board, you can experience popular areas that are usually bustling with activity, such as:
Pool Deck & Hot Tubs
Spa & Fitness Center
Lounges & Public Spaces
2. Maximize Specialty Dining
Many cruise lines offer discounted specialty dining on port days to encourage passengers to stay onboard. It’s the ideal time to treat yourself to a delicious, memorable meal in a quieter setting. It’s the perfect time to try these restaurants out for future cruises as now we always choose the specialty dining package!
3. No Lines, No Crowds
Port days are an excellent time to enjoy onboard activities without the usual long lines. Whether you want to try the rock-climbing wall, surfing simulator, or waterslides. It’s like having the entire ship's amenities to yourself!
4. Take Advantage of Spa Discounts
Many cruise lines offer special spa discounts on port days, making it the perfect time to unwind with a luxurious massage, facial, or other rejuvenating treatments at a reduced rate. After all, there’s nothing like a little pampering to refresh and recharge!
5. Ideal for Relaxation & Recharging
After several days of exploring new destinations, sometimes the best thing you can do is simply slow down. Enjoy a leisurely breakfast, take an afternoon nap, or sit on your balcony with a good book. Staying onboard gives you the freedom to set your own pace and enjoy a relaxing day.
6. Enjoying the View
Even if you’re not heading off the ship, many ports offer stunning views right from the deck. Grab a coffee, find a quiet spot, and soak in the scenery without leaving the comfort of your ship. It’s a peaceful way to enjoy the beauty of your surroundings without the crowds.
